Ok, so I love my new KP3 so much .... i'm thinking of buying another.
Has anyone tried sync'ing two of them together ?
KP3-1 Audio Out -> KP3-2 Audio In
KP3-2 Audio Out -> Mixing desk
KP3-1 Midi Out -> KP3-2 Midi In
KP3-1 Midi Clock Master
KP3-2 Midi Clock Slave

Or the KAOSS "Station"!
Your signal flow above should work. I haven't played much with the KP3's actual clock signal and how good/bad it is...yet.
But keep in mind, you'll have to do the 'align' thing anyway - even with clock sync. Add another instrument to the equation and things could get tricky keeping both KP3's aligned at the same time. |

First impressions of the midi clock timing with the new update are not great ....
Think i'll have to manually trigger each sample to start and stop using CC's on a midi track on the sequencer with the trigger type set to Type 3 (3.r.-) on the kaoss, at least that way the kaoss should work ok as a slave .... |
